Understanding Enteral Feeding: What Is PEG Feeding?
What Is PEG Feeding?
Percutaneous Endoscopic Gastrostomy (PEG) feeding describes a method of providing nutrition straight into the belly via a tube placed through the abdominal wall. This treatment is typically advised for individuals who have problem swallowing or need long-term dietary support.
Why Is PEG Feeding Necessary?
Patients may require PEG feeding because of several scientific problems including but not limited to:

- Neurological conditions (e.g., stroke) Cancer impacting swallowing Severe anorexia or malnutrition Comatose states
The Duty of Enteral Nutrition Support
Enteral nutrition assistance is very useful in keeping dietary standing and advertising recuperation in people incapable to eat usually. It works as a choice to parenteral nutrition, which is provided intravenously.

Common Problems Connected with PEG Feeding
Complications can develop if appropriate training is not supplied. These include:
- Tube dislodgement Infection at the insertion site Aspiration pneumonia

Techniques for Effective Enteral Nutrition Delivery
Preparing for Feed Administration
Before starting feed delivery, important steps consist of validating tube positioning through pH screening or aspiration methods.
Monitoring During Feed Administration
Continuous surveillance during feed management enables medical care workers to swiftly recognize any kind of unfavorable responses or complications that might arise.
